static PRUint8 convertMaskToCount(unsigned long val)
{
PRUint8 retval = 0;
PRUint8 cur_bit = 0;
// walk through the number, incrementing the value if
// the bit in question is set.
while (cur_bit < (sizeof(unsigned long) * 8)) {
if ((val >> cur_bit) & 0x1) {
retval++;
}
cur_bit++;
}
return retval;
}
static PRUint8 getShiftForMask(unsigned long val)
{
PRUint8 cur_bit = 0;
// walk through the number, looking for the first 1
while (cur_bit < (sizeof(unsigned long) * 8)) {
if ((val >> cur_bit) & 0x1) {
return cur_bit;
}
cur_bit++;
}
return cur_bit;
}
